The Landscape

American payers are under simultaneous pressure from CMS interoperability rules, state-level prior authorization reforms, and the expanding HIPAA enforcement posture. The TriZetto breach — 12 months of undetected access across Cognizant's systems — exposed how deeply payer technology infrastructure had traded security for cost optimization. Most payer technology vendors haven't changed the underlying architecture since. They've changed the marketing.
